Hello:
I am trying to create a drawing for slope stability analysis and I need to draw
lines at certain angles with certain lengths and than to calculate the angle of
the lines intersections. Is it possible to use matplotlib?
Thank you in advance
Matplotlib can plot the lines, but there's not anything inherent to the
calculation of the angle of intersection. But if you represent the slopes as
vectors, the angle of intersection can be found from the dot product of the
vectors.
